ChaosReyn7/14/2019, 5:51:10 PM2 votes

On her own, she's really not worth much. Even investing into her (rageblade/PD/Claw) she dies pretty quickly and doesn't really do much on her own, even after she shapeshifts.

But here's where you're right: In the earliest stages of the game, if you get ranger/demon comp (varus, elise, vayne) then when she summons her spiderlings, you're actually dealing more player damage in the early game. So...she could be seen as sort of a cheesy punish to people trying to econ or sandbag from the very beginning, or a "noob killer" who thrashes people that cant get anything going for them at the early stages of the game. But I wouldn't keep her past wolves for sure. I would say krugs, but if you have her upgraded to Lv2, you can keep her to wolves. Past then, even fully leveled, she's dead weight.

Sire Hippington7/14/2019, 1:48:06 AM1 votes

Well, with demons she is strong as she's one of the few actuall frontlines for them, and her spiderlings can mana burn aswell. But other than that, she's still pretty weak, and what causes you to win is probably more that Varus. Varus is pretty OP for tier 2, his skill does more damage than aurelions for less mana with higher AA dps and he has a strong origin/class combo and can scale wuith mage and dps items alike. Also, since the buffs, demons are also pretty strong and totally dumposter all non AA reliant comps, especially knights and sorcs. That manaburn is just so devastateing for many setups. But again, elise withotu demons is still shit tier, her base stats are so horrible that her lifesteal is pointless, she's just a meatshield that can easily proc the manaburn from demons.

Imo demons should get changed completely, manaburn should not be that broadly aviable, it just negates all cast dependent comps and feels shit to go up against, it's like glacial with more damage and a higher proc chance if you don't have AA only carries.
